US 12,259,064 B2
Valve with pressure differential seating

1. A valve comprising:
a valve body defining a central longitudinal axis, the valve body comprising:
a first interior bore extending along the central longitudinal axis of the valve body; and
a cavity extending across the first interior bore and the central longitudinal axis;
a ball disposed within the cavity, the ball comprising:
an exterior surface; and
a second interior bore extending through the ball across a central longitudinal axis of the ball, wherein the ball is operable to rotate between an open position in which the second interior bore permits flow across the ball and through the first interior bore and a closed position in which the exterior surface of the ball prevents flow through the first interior bore; and
a seat disposed within said cavity, the seat comprising:
a curved surface to complement a portion of the exterior surface of the ball and configured to seal with the exterior surface of the ball, wherein the curved surface has an axial component parallel to the central longitudinal axis and a normal component normal to the central longitudinal axis;
a normal surface axially spaced apart from the curved surface and normal to the central longitudinal axis, wherein the normal surface comprises a surface area larger than a projected normal surface area of the normal component of the curved surface; and
a seat bushing disposed within said cavity, the seat bushing comprising:
a second normal surface normal to the central longitudinal axis; and
a third normal surface axially spaced apart from the second normal surface and normal to the central longitudinal axis, wherein the third normal surface comprises a surface area larger than the second normal surface.
